Should Premades be punished more?

Mira Arya Enthe·7/28/2016, 1:18:26 AM·4 votes·483 views

I've noticed that often the most toxic people are the premades. What is more, is they gang up on one specific person, and decide they are going to do everything in their power to make that one person's game experience miserable. Even after you mute them, they rush in and blow their ult to steal farm from you, they bait you into going in then back off while spamming laugh. They are general poor quality people. I'm not saying all premades, I group with with friends regularly. But we are either respectful, or silent. At most we will criticise if Diana keeps diving 1v5 and we are across the map with a friendly and yes sarcastic "I don't think you can take them alone."

So no, it's not a dislike for premades. It's just when premades are toxic, they are TOXIC, and usually toxic together. And while you can mute them, they can still mess with your game experience, and will move on to doing it again for the very next group of people who don't know they have to mute these individuals yet.
